Comparing Two Ways to Manage Lymphedema in Head and Neck Cancer Survivors

简要总结

This randomized clinical trial aims to compare clinic-based CDT and home-based (a hybrid model) CDT on changes in the severity of lymphedema, symptom burden, functional status, and healthcare utilization in HNC survivors with lymphedema.

详细描述

Primary aim: To compare the effects of clinic-based and home-based (a hybrid model) CDT on changes in the severity of lymphedema.

Secondary aim: To compare the effects of clinic-based and home-based (a hybrid model) CDT on symptom burden and functional status.

Exploratory aim: To compare the healthcare utilization between patients receiving clinic-based versus home-based (a hybrid model) CDT

入选标准

  • >18 years of age
  • <=24 months post-HNC treatment
  • Diagnosis of head and neck lymphedema and referral by their oncology providers
  • Able to perform self-manual lymphatic drainage
  • Having an electronic device (a computer, tablet, iPad, laptop, or smartphone) and internet access at home

排除标准

  • Active infection in soft tissues in the head and neck region
  • History of moderate or severe carotid artery occlusion
  • Significantly severe lymphedema (e.g., severe periorbital swelling)
  • Conditions impacting the safe delivery of lymphedema therapy

结局指标

主要结局

Changes in severity of lymphedema

时间窗: Baseline, Immediately after End of Intervention (an average of 6 weeks), 6-Month Post-Intervention, 12-Month Post-Intervention

Compare the effects of clinic-based and home-based CDT on changes in the severity of lymphedema. This outcome measure will be assessed via Head and Neck - External Lymphedema and Fibrosis Assessment Criteria (HN-LEF Assessment Criteria).

次要结局

  • Changes in degrees of jaw range of motion(Baseline, Immediately after End of Intervention (an average of 6 weeks), 6-Month Post-Intervention, 12-Month Post-Intervention)
  • Changes in degrees of cervical range of motion(Baseline, Immediately after End of Intervention (an average of 6 weeks), 6-Month Post-Intervention, 12-Month Post-Intervention)
  • Changes in severity of symptom burden(Baseline, Immediately after End of Intervention (an average of 6 weeks), 6-Month Post-Intervention, 12-Month Post-Intervention)
